A leader must be able to communicate her vision in such a way that other people understand her passion and believe that it will improve lives. Forward-thinking: People want their leaders to have a clear idea of where they are headed. They want them to envision a better future and work toward it, rather than merely living with the current …Clearly communicating the vision not only helps others understand it but helps them understand their place in the process so that they can better support its development.
